欢迎访问网络基础指南网
电脑基础教程及相关技术编程入门基础技能・网络基础指南
合作联系QQ2707014640
联系我们
电脑基础教程涵盖硬件解析、系统操作到实用工具技巧,从认识主机构造到熟练运用办公软件,搭配视频演示和步骤图解,助你轻松搞定系统重装、文件恢复等问题,快速提升电脑操作效率。​ 编程入门聚焦 Python、Java 等热门语言基础,以制作简易小程序、网页交互效果为导向,用趣味案例讲解语法逻辑,配套在线编程环境,让零基础者也能逐步掌握代码编写技能。​ 网络基础指南解析网络架构、设备配置及安全防护,通过模拟家庭组网、故障排查场景,教你设置 IP 地址、优化 WiFi 信号,全方位掌握网络应用必备知识,轻松应对日常网络问题。
您的位置: 首页>>技术教程>>正文
技术教程

从零到英雄,普通人如何变身超级计算机?

时间:2025-08-20 作者:技术大佬 点击:9233次

,从零到英雄,普通人如何变身超级计算机?”探讨了在技术日新月异的今天,个人如何利用现代工具和方法,将自身潜力最大化,达到近乎“超级计算机”般的强大能力与影响力,这并非字面意义上的物理转变,而是指通过掌握特定技能、利用协作网络、拥抱开源力量以及高效管理个人资源,普通人也能在特定领域或项目中发挥出惊人的力量。这涉及到学习和应用关键的“超级计算机”组件,例如编程、数据分析、云计算或人工智能的基础知识,这些是处理复杂问题和创造价值的核心能力,强调了分布式协作的重要性,就像超级计算机依赖众多处理器协同工作一样,个人可以通过参与开源项目、在线社区或跨领域合作,汇聚众智,实现单一个体难以完成的宏伟目标,利用云计算平台和协作工具,普通人也能按需获取强大的计算资源和存储能力,打破了传统硬件限制,这个过程鼓励一种积极主动、持续学习和高效协作的精神,让每个人都有机会从零开始,逐步积累,最终在自己的领域中成为解决问题的“英雄”,展现出非凡的计算力和创造力。

本文目录导读:

  1. 了解超级计算机的基本概念
  2. 成为超级计算机用户的关键要素
  3. 如何获取和使用超级计算机
  4. 案例分享——超级计算机在科研中的应用

大家好,今天咱们来聊一个既酷炫又接地气的话题——"怎么变成超级计算机",别被这个名字吓到,这可不是什么科幻电影情节,而是普通人也能通过一些方法和技术,让自己在计算能力上达到"超级"水平,别急,咱们一步步来,保证让你看完后,感觉自己离"超级计算机"也没多远!

第一步:先搞清楚"超级计算机"到底是什么?

很多人一听到"超级计算机",第一反应就是那些动辄花费数亿美元、占据整栋大楼的庞然大物,没错,传统意义上的超级计算机确实很强大,比如美国的"Frontier"、中国的"神威·太湖之光",它们每秒钟可以进行数亿亿次计算,用来做天气预报、核弹模拟、基因测序等等。

但今天咱们要聊的,可不是那种动辄需要国家投资的"大块头",我们普通人也可以通过一些方法,让自己在计算能力上接近"超级计算机"的水平,这听起来是不是有点像科幻小说的情节?别急,咱们接着往下看。

从零到英雄,普通人如何变身超级计算机?


第二步:普通人如何"变身"超级计算机?

硬件配置:从"普通电脑"到"准超级计算机"

要变成超级计算机,硬件是基础,虽然你可能买不起一台真正的超级计算机,但你可以通过以下方式提升自己的计算能力:

硬件配置 描述 成本
高性能CPU 多核处理器,如Intel i9或AMD Ryzen 9 中等
大容量内存 32GB以上,甚至64GB 中等
高速SSD硬盘 读写速度比传统硬盘快10倍以上
显卡计算能力 如NVIDIA的RTX系列显卡,支持CUDA计算
多路网络连接 用于分布式计算

小贴士: 如果你真的想玩点大的,还可以考虑组建一个"家庭计算集群",用几台普通电脑通过高速网络连接起来,形成一个小型分布式计算系统,虽然比不上专业超级计算机,但对付一些个人项目已经绰绰有余了!

软件优化:让普通设备发挥超级性能

光有好硬件还不够,还得会用,以下是一些能让普通设备"变身"超级计算机的软件工具:

  • 分布式计算软件:比如BOINC(伯克利开放式科学计算平台),你可以通过它参与一些科学计算项目,比如蛋白质折叠、气候模拟等,你的电脑在空闲时就会贡献计算能力,相当于你把自己的电脑变成了一个"微型超级计算机"。

  • GPU加速工具:像CUDA、OpenCL这些工具可以让显卡承担原本由CPU处理的任务,大大提升计算速度,如果你喜欢玩游戏或者做图形处理,显卡的计算能力已经比很多小型超级计算机还要强了!

  • 虚拟化技术:通过VirtualBox、VMware等工具,你可以在一台电脑上模拟出多个独立的操作系统环境,实现资源的高效利用,虽然不是直接提升计算能力,但可以让你的设备在多任务处理上表现得更像超级计算机。

云计算:租用别人的超级计算机

不想自己折腾硬件?没关系,现在云计算已经非常普及了,你可以通过以下方式"租用"超级计算机的算力:

  • 云服务器:像阿里云、腾讯云、AWS这些平台提供高性能计算服务,你可以根据需求租用不同配置的服务器,从入门级到超级计算机级别都有。

  • GPU云实例:如果你需要做AI训练、深度学习等计算密集型任务,云服务提供商还专门推出了GPU云实例,这些实例的计算能力甚至比你家的整台电脑还要强。

    从零到英雄,普通人如何变身超级计算机?

  • 分布式计算平台:像 Folding@home、Seti@home 这样的平台允许你通过互联网将自己的设备连接到全球计算网络中,共同参与大型科学计算项目。


第三步:实战案例:普通人如何用"超级计算机"能力解决实际问题?

案例1:用分布式计算预测蛋白质结构

蛋白质结构预测是生命科学中的一个重要课题,传统方法需要耗费大量时间和计算资源,但通过参与 Folding@home 项目,你可以将自己的电脑变成一个"计算节点",帮助科学家们加速蛋白质结构的预测。

操作步骤:

  1. 下载并安装 Folding@home 客户端。
  2. 设置你愿意贡献的计算资源(CPU、GPU等)。
  3. 让你的电脑在空闲时自动参与计算。
  4. 每个月都能看到你的贡献排名,感觉自己像个超级英雄!

案例2:用云服务器进行大数据分析

假设你是做电商的,需要分析用户的购物行为,预测热门商品,传统方法可能需要一台专门的服务器,但通过云服务,你可以轻松租用一台配置较高的云服务器,几分钟内完成数据分析。

操作步骤:

  1. 在云服务平台注册账号。
  2. 选择适合的云服务器配置(如GPU实例)。
  3. 安装数据分析工具(如Python、TensorFlow)。
  4. 上传数据,运行分析脚本。
  5. 几个小时内就能得到结果,成本也比自建服务器低得多。

第四步:常见问题解答

Q1:我需要懂编程才能变成超级计算机吗?

A:不一定,很多分布式计算平台(如Folding@home)都是傻瓜式操作,你只需要下载客户端,设置一下就能参与计算,如果你想更深入地玩,比如自己搭建计算集群、开发分布式算法,那编程技能就很有用了。

Q2:变成超级计算机需要多长时间?

A:这取决于你的目标,如果你只是想参与一些分布式计算项目,安装个软件几分钟就能搞定,但如果你想自己搭建一个小型超级计算机集群,可能需要几天时间来配置硬件和软件。

从零到英雄,普通人如何变身超级计算机?

Q3:变成超级计算机会不会很贵?

A:这取决于你选择的方式,如果你只是想参与一些科学计算项目,基本不花钱,但如果你想租用云服务器进行大规模计算,那成本确实不低,相比购买一台真正的超级计算机,云服务的价格还是低很多的。


第五步:总结一下

虽然普通人可能无法像国家实验室那样拥有真正的超级计算机,但通过合理配置硬件、使用分布式计算工具、或者租用云服务器,你完全可以让自己在计算能力上接近"超级计算机"的水平,这些方法不仅成本低、操作简单,还能让你参与到一些有意义的科学计算项目中,感觉自己的电脑在为人类进步做贡献!

别再觉得自己只是一台普通电脑了,现在就动手,试试看能不能把自己变成一台"超级计算机"吧!

知识扩展阅读

在数字化浪潮席卷全球的今天,计算能力已成为衡量一个国家科技实力和发展潜力的重要标志,超级计算机,作为计算技术的巅峰之作,不仅代表着最强大的计算能力,更是科研创新、社会服务等众多领域的关键驱动力,如何成为一名真正的超级计算机用户呢?这不仅是技术层面的挑战,更是对思维方式的一次深刻变革,就让我们一起走进超级计算机的世界,探索其背后的奥秘和成为超级计算机的秘诀。

了解超级计算机的基本概念

超级计算机,顾名思义,是指性能卓越、运算速度极快的计算机,它通常拥有数十万甚至数百万个处理器核心,能够在短时间内完成海量的数据处理任务,这类计算机在科学研究、工程设计、金融分析等领域发挥着举足轻重的作用。

项目 描述
高性能计算机(HPC) 具有极高的运算速度和稳定性,适用于大规模科学计算和数据处理。
并行计算 通过多个处理器核心同时处理任务,显著提高计算效率。
分布式计算 利用网络中的多台计算机共同完成计算任务,实现资源共享和负载均衡。

成为超级计算机用户的关键要素

  1. 强大的硬件基础

要成为超级计算机用户,首先需要具备强大的硬件基础,这包括高性能的处理器、高速内存、大容量存储设备等,这些硬件为超级计算机提供了高效的数据处理能力,确保其能够应对各种复杂的计算任务。

  1. 专业的软件支持

除了硬件之外,专业的软件也是不可或缺的,超级计算机通常需要运行特定的操作系统和应用程序,以实现高效的计算和管理,用户需要掌握相关的软件知识和技能,以便更好地利用超级计算机进行科研和创新活动。

从零到英雄,普通人如何变身超级计算机?

  1. 丰富的数据资源

超级计算机的强大之处在于其能够处理海量的数据,用户需要拥有丰富的数据资源,包括公开数据集、学术论文、企业数据等,这些数据资源为超级计算机的计算提供了源源不断的动力,帮助用户挖掘数据背后的价值和规律。

  1. 专业的技术支持

成为超级计算机用户还需要专业的技术支持,这包括了解超级计算机的硬件和软件架构、掌握相关的编程技能、熟悉超级计算机的使用规范等,通过专业的技术支持,用户可以更好地利用超级计算机进行科研和创新活动,提高工作效率和质量。

如何获取和使用超级计算机

  1. 申请与获得许可

要使用超级计算机,首先需要向相关机构或组织提交申请,并获得相应的许可,这通常涉及到提交项目申请书、预算明细表以及技术可行性分析报告等材料,获得许可后,用户就可以开始准备使用超级计算机进行科研和创新活动了。

  1. 熟悉操作界面和工具

在使用超级计算机之前,用户需要熟悉其操作界面和工具,这包括了解如何启动和关闭计算机、如何管理存储设备、如何编写和运行程序等,通过熟悉操作界面和工具,用户可以更加高效地使用超级计算机进行计算和管理任务。

  1. 编写高效的程序

超级计算机的强大之处在于其能够处理海量的数据和执行复杂的计算任务,要充分发挥超级计算机的性能优势,还需要编写高效的程序,这需要用户具备扎实的编程技能和对计算原理的深入理解,通过编写高效的程序,用户可以让超级计算机在短时间内完成更多的计算任务。

  1. 数据分析与结果呈现

在使用超级计算机进行计算后,用户需要对得到的数据进行详细的分析和处理,这包括数据清洗、统计分析、可视化展示等步骤,通过数据分析与结果呈现,用户可以更加直观地了解计算结果的意义和价值,为后续的研究和创新活动提供有力支持。

案例分享——超级计算机在科研中的应用

以生物医学领域为例,超级计算机在基因测序、蛋白质结构预测等方面展现出了强大的计算能力,某研究团队利用超级计算机对数十亿个DNA分子进行测序和分析,成功发现了新的基因变异和疾病相关基因,这一成果不仅为疾病的预防和治疗提供了新的思路和方法,也充分展示了超级计算机在科研中的巨大潜力。

成为超级计算机用户并非易事,它需要强大的硬件基础、专业的软件支持、丰富的数据资源和专业的技术支持等多方面的条件,一旦掌握了这些关键要素并成功应用超级计算机进行科研和创新活动,用户将能够获得前所未有的计算能力和效率提升,展望未来,随着科技的不断进步和发展,我们有理由相信超级计算机将在更多领域发挥更加重要的作用推动人类社会的进步和发展。

相关的知识点:

黑客社工网站接单,网络犯罪的灰色产业链揭秘

怎样关联老公的微信聊天记录,【看这4种方法】

百科科普揭秘成都黑客接单现象,网络安全的挑战与应对

百科科普揭秘DDoS黑客接单,背后的真相与风险警示

百科科普遭遇黑客攻击接单,如何应对与保护个人及企业安全

揭秘黑客接单内幕,他们究竟在何处寻找商机?